I've upgraded my Myth box to Fedora Core 5 from FC3, primarily to try to 
make my Nova-T DVB card more reliable (new kernel/modules).  This move has 
brought me ivtv 0.6, which seems to be working a treat on my PVR-350.

   The stick kernel modules, however, haven't helped my Nova-T reliability and 
so the next step is to try the ATrpms video4linux kdmls.  I did a very quick 
attempt last night at installing these, but they made my PVR-350 fail.

   I couldn't see an obvious error, I need to investigate in detail, but 
pending that is there any known compatibility issue between any of the v4l 
kmdls and the ivtv 0.6 ones that I'll need to work around, either by deleting 
the v4l ones or via modprobe.conf fiddling?
